Access Control Systems – Physical-Logical Convergence

 

The convergence of physical and logical security systems is the hottest topic in the access control industry today and can provide ROIs of less than 1 year and significant annual savings for both the physical and logical security departments.

But what does convergence mean? Put at its simplest, it's the joining up the previously separate strands of IT security and physical security, with benefits for both security departments.

From the IT security point of view, convergence allows control of access onto LANs and VPNs depending on the reported location of the cardholder.

From the physical security point of view, convergence allows automatic provisioning and deprovisioning of new and terminated employees.

The Imprivata OneSign appliance provides this convergence, along with Single Sign On and Two Factor Authentication out of the box. A Vasco token RADIUS server is built-in as well as laptop fingerprint authentication for offline solutions. This system tightly integrates with the C.Cure, Lenel and S2 access control systems among others.
